Anna Kramer Interview - Open Access to Undergraduate Scholarship

Description

Pomona College alum, Anna Kramer, was interviewed about the importance and benefits in sharing undergraduate research online.

This video is one in a series asking participants to talk about their experience with supporting online undergraduate research so that faculty and students at the colleges understand the opportunities and benefits of open access to these works.
